Winter 2011 Fashion Trend: Outstanding Outerwear

By Allison Mequel

If it hasn’t been clear the last few weeks, there’s certainly no question now that winter is officially here. That means it’s time to pull out your best outerwear and winter accessories. What’s hot this season in outerwear trends are subtle updates to classic styles and there’s no time like the present to go out and treat yourself or a friend to a great Holiday coat find.

As usual, Encore Boutique has a great selection of this season’s hottest trends and outerwear is no exception. Here are a few of my favorite picks for winter 2011 coat/jacket trends:

Cropped Leather



Just about every designer winter collection features a cute cropped leather jacket ranging in styles from military inspired to biker chic and delicate/feminine. For a new spin on your leather jacket, try styling it with a soft and ruffled dress. The contrasting soft and hard textures, coupled with a pair of tights and ankle booties is sure to make a fashionable statement this winter.


Quilted/Printed

 

Quilted and printed coats are great because they can easily upgrade your look. Their rich textures and eye-catching designs add an element of sophistication to your ensemble. What’s best about them, in my opinion, is that the chance of someone else having your same coat is highly unlikely. When wearing quilted or printed coats, keep in mind that less is more. The rest of your outfit doesn’t have to be a print; it should be simple yet stylish. Remember the coat is the head-turner, it needs no help.

Fur & Fur Trimmed


The greatest thing that could have ever happened to fur was the creation of faux fur. It was a much needed compromise, keeping existing fur connoisseurs happy and creating a peaceful and politically correct alternative for die-hard animal rights lovers who happen to love fashion. Fur is making cameo appearances on just about everything fashionable and has the ability to make a coat look fabulous and keep you warm at the same time. If you were ever thinking about adding a real or faux fur coat to your collection, this is undoubtedly the time to do so.

Trench and Pea Coats




What’s great about winter outerwear is that there are always going to be coat styles that remain fashionable year after year like trench and pea coats. These are your staple/investment pieces. They come in a number of colors; however, my personal favorites are solid black or charcoal grey. You can style them with printed scarves or wear accented jewels to make your look dressy or casual.

Wearable Art: For Jewelry Lovers



By Allison Mequel

Several weeks ago, I mentioned that accessories are an outfit’s equivalent to “icing on a cake,” because they have the ability to enhance your outfit and make you stand out. Purses, shoes, scarves, gloves and hats all add a little something extra to your look. Jewelry, however, has the ability to do this as well as assist in creating a unique aesthetic that tells a story about who you are. For example, women who are up on the latest fashion trends and have a very outgoing personality are generally prone to push the envelope a bit when it comes to jewelry. They will wear the bigger, gaudy bobbles and are not afraid to have on “too much” jewelry. On the other hand, women who are conservative and are a bit more practical will more than likely wear one statement piece of jewelry rather than several flashy pieces.

I usually tend to fall into the first category, however, there are times when a statement piece is all I need to feel elegant and fashionable which is why I like artisan jewelry. It has the ability to satisfy both types of women because it is typically one-of-a-kind and is custom, handmade. Artisan jewelry really became popular in the 1950’s and has carried its popularity into present day because it is seen as “wearable art.”

Chanel



























This Chanel suit has been made with immaculate fabric that provides a bit of texture. It's lining carries the label's signature chain along the hem and comes complete with button closures carrying the interlocking C's the label is known for.
 























This Chanel two-piece knit set has a very relaxed and feminine structure. It comes with pockets on the cardigan and has a clear button closure at the nape of the neck carrying gold interlocking C's.




This beautiful Chanel suit is truly unique, with it's intricate fabric weaving and quilted feel. It noticeably has no button closures along the front breast of the suit jacket, and comes complete with the inside chained hem.



























This georgeous Chanel garment is a modern take on the classic "Chanel Suit," introduced in 1920. Its relaxed silhouette is adorned with oversized pockets and is lined with a shiny, metalic fabric that adds a great contrast to it's outer knit shell. The button closures on the sleeves and down the of the front jacket carry the signature interlocking C's. (My personal favorite)

St. John
























St. John is known for their unparalleled ability to create glamorous knit garments using Swiss-made knitting machines and twisting and dying the yarn in-house in their paint lab. The beautiful St. John jacket pictured above has gold and jeweled frog closures and is embellished with gold sequin on the lapel and cuffs.


























This black knit St. John beauty is truly a unique find. It's actually a two piece set where the jacket and sweetheart-shaped vest are attached. The cuffs of the sleeves and vest are adorned with matching sequin detail.

 
























These black and white St. John knit garments are both distinct in their own way. The sheath dress (pictured left) is perfect for the fall and is begging to be styled with a pair of knee-high boots. The suit (pictured right) has beautiful fringe detail along the sleeve and pockets and has stunning jeweled button closures.

Fall 2010 Fashion Trend: Hot Handbags

By Allison Mequel

A woman’s accessories tell a lot about her personality. They are what I like to call an outfit’s equivalent to “icing on the cake,” and if worn properly can really turn heads. When it comes to accessories, most women suffer from either a shoe or handbag addiction. I personally am a sucker for a great bag and fall is usually the time my habit kicks into overdrive.

This fall we are seeing less of the oversized handbag that has dominated the fashion scene for the last year and are witnessing designers making major nods towards some new silhouettes. Box and U-shaped handbags that fall in the small to midsized range are stepping into the forefront as well as embellished and vintage style clutches. We are also seeing great textures being created with weaving and embroidery as well as the use of heavier fabrics like suede.

Fall 2010 Trend: Tailored Jackets

By Allison Mequel

Tailored jackets are all the rage for the fall 2010 fashion season. Just about every designer’s fall collection consists of some type of jacket, from the staple jean, leather and tweed jackets to bold-colored velvet creations.
What’s really exciting about this trend is the use of playful silhouettes consisting of bold shoulder pads, military cuts and classic tailored lines. Great patterns like houndstooth and animal prints, layered with lush knit sweaters and smooth lines create the perfect mix of textures and comfort.
